PJ Glassey— with a degree in exercise science, creator of the X Gym, and author of Cracking Your Calorie Code — joins Michelle on the Midlife Magic Podcast to talk about the three pillars of thriving in midlife: the brain, movement, and community. PJ explains his 21-minute training method, his 16-type brain test and “brain training” techniques that make habits stick, and why treating your body like a personal experiment is the fastest route to sustainable results. We also dig into practical, compassionate ways women can navigate perimenopause and menopause (nutrition experiments, strength work, and identity-based mindset shifts), plus PJ’s take on visualization, longevity, and how the right story about aging rewires your life.
Listen for:
- PJ’s time-saving strength method that gets results in 21 minutes.
- How identifying your brain type speeds progress and prevents yo-yo changes.
- Honest, actionable tips for women in perimenopause/menopause: exercise, nutrition experiments, and relationship support.
- A mindset practice you can do daily (2–3 minutes) that helps you become the person who sustains healthy habits.
